Achieving an impressive 92% energy conversion efficiency, our system ensures maximum. . IP54 suggests partial dust protection and resistance to splashing water. IP66 and above offer even higher resilience, critical for exposed outdoor deployments. The project is earmarked to deliver 150MWp of solar PV power integrated with a 50MW battery energy storage system (BESS) to the national grid over a 25-year term.
